Ordinals
beta
Address 1H9QW5yXQ2JT4Q6PXRKMRWNicvXwHLxwcG
sat balance
86445
outputs
c7f10a5c61d6d3e717449f7b20177d0a59dacb3c2c705a5c398a7ebf02a2de25:1